Summary

The aim of the Master’s program in Biorefinery & Biomaterials (Master’s Degree, One Year Graduate Program) is to train professionals specialising in the problems of biomass valorisation, in particular through the development and improvement of processes allowing its transformation into biomaterials, chemical products or energy sources.

This Master’s program is available to students who have completed at least 4 years of higher education or 1 year of graduate studies (the equivalent of 240 ECTS credits), in France or abroad. It is a degree course of the Master in Materials Science and Engineering.

Several scholarships are available, in France or depending on the country of origin, to cover all or part of the tuition fees as well as the costs associated with the studies. This program also includes a final-year internship lasting 5-6 months, either in a company or in a laboratory, which pays around €600 a month if it takes place in France.

Objectives

At the end of this Master’s program in Biorefinery & Biomaterials, forthcoming specialists will be able to implement biomass transformation processes and provide solutions that contribute to reducing the use of fossil resources, to intensifying recycling operations and to reducing greenhouse gas emissions.

In particular, they will develop skills related to:

  • biorefinery processes
  • chemical, physico-chemical and biotechnical means of obtaining elementary building blocks from biomass, essentially from wood
  • biosourced materials, biopolymers and biocomposites


These skills are particularly needed today by companies and international organisations in the textile, plastics, packaging, energy, food and pharmaceutical sectors.

With the Master Biorefinery & Biomaterials, graduates will be fully able to meet the new challenges, especially environmental, of the 21st century.

Specificities

With its international dimension, all courses are taught in English. With students from a wide range of backgrounds and origins, this Master’s program offers an unprecedented opportunity to meet people from different cultures and thus develop the ability to work and manage projects in an international context.

Within this unique Master’s program in France, the main topics covered are:

  • Biorefinery, fundamental aspects (gas, biomass, plant chemical components, polymer chemistry)
  • Biorefinery for energy (bioethanol and biomethane production, diester production)
  • Biorefinery for bioproducts (existing biorefinery and conversion processes)
  • Biomaterials (biopolymers, bio-based polymers, composites, new biomaterials)
  • Sustainability assessment (life cycle assessment principles, environmental factors, energy consumption)

Careers

Sectors

Chemical, material, plastic, cosmetic, detergent, textile, building, packaging, engineering and energy industrial sectors.

Jobs

Production Engineer, R & D Engineer, Environmental Engineer, Development Engineer...
